BOUNCE CHILDREN'S FOUNDATION, founded in 2015, is a small nonprofit in the Health Care sector that reported $526K in total revenue in fiscal year 2019. Revenue surged 28%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$85K, a strong 16% operating margin.

Mission

TO TRANSFORM THE LIVES OF CHRONICALLY ILL CHILDREN, AND THEIR LOVED ONES, SHIFTING ALL FROM SURVIVING TO THRIVING.
